Записки IT специалиста
- Автор: Уваров А.С.
- 27.11.2015
Удаленный доступ к рабочему столу по протоколу RDP широко используется для работы не только с серверами, но и с рабочими станциями, как для удаленной работы, так и в целях администрирования. Однако есть некоторые ограничения, в частности в среде клиентской ОС нельзя управлять параметрами питания, даже имея права локального администратора. В некоторых случаях это способно взывать затруднения, поэтому если вы до сих пор не знаете, как выключить или перезагрузить клиентскую версию ОС через RDP — эта статья для вас.
Научиться настраивать MikroTik с нуля или систематизировать уже имеющиеся знания можно на углубленном курсе по администрированию MikroTik. Автор курса, сертифицированный тренер MikroTik Дмитрий Скоромнов, лично проверяет лабораторные работы и контролирует прогресс каждого своего студента. В три раза больше информации, чем в вендорской программе MTCNA, более 20 часов практики и доступ навсегда.
В серверных системах семейства Windows локальный администратор, не говоря о доменном, имеет полный контроль над системой и не испытывает затруднений в управлении питанием даже подключившись через удаленный доступ.
В клиентских ОС ситуация принципиально иная, даже локальный администратор не имеет возможности выключить или перезагрузить компьютер.
Несмотря на кажущуюся нелогичность, определенный смысл в таком поведении есть. Серверные ОС администрируют профессионалы (как минимум в теории), которые должны отдавать себе отчет о возможных последствиях своих действий. С другой стороны, удаленно выключив ПК так просто включить его уже не получится, в большинстве случаев потребуется физическое присутствие, поэтому решение убрать подобную функцию от простых пользователей выглядит вполне обоснованно. Администраторы, следуя этой логике, должны уметь управлять питанием и иными способами.
Но как показывает практика, умеют это не все. Ничего страшного в этом нет, как говорил мой школьный учитель: спросить — стыд минуты, не знать — стыд всей жизни.
Способ 1: Горячие клавиши Alt + F4
Решение достаточно простое — необходимо воспользоваться горячими клавишами Alt + F4 , после чего появится меню с предложением завершения работы, где можно выбрать в том числе и перезагрузку.
Кнопки управления питанием в среде Windows
Управляя компьютером беспроводной мышью, аэромышью или пультом, можем использовать системные возможности Windows для выключения компьютера или погружения его в сон. И также можем отсрочить эти действия по таймеру, который может предложить сторонний софт. Но пока что ни у одной из версий Windows нет штатной реализации операций управления питанием в крупном программном интерфейсе, чтобы эти операции было удобно запускать на расстоянии от экрана. И также нет программ, выполняющих функцию таймера выключения или отправки компьютера в сон с крупным интерфейсом. Такие программы обычно являют собой небольшие окошки с перечисленными мелким шрифтом опциями. Но выход из ситуации есть: чтобы сделать комфортным дистанционное завершение работы компьютера, можно самостоятельно сделать кнопки-ярлыки нужных операций управления питанием. И разместить эти кнопки-ярлыки на рабочем столе или закрепить их плитки в меню «Пуск» Windows 8.1/10.
Кнопка выключения
Для создания ярлыка на рабочем столе вызываем контекстное меню. И, соответственно, выбираем создание ярлыка.
Далее для создания кнопки выключения вводим расположение объекта:
shutdown.exe -s -t 0
Указываем имя, оно может быть произвольным. И жмём «Готово».
Теперь в свойствах ярлыка можем задать тематическую иконку для созданного ярлыка.
Кнопка сна
Чтобы создать кнопку погружения компьютера в сон, необходимо прежде отключить в системе гибернацию.
В запущенную от админа командную строку вводим:
powercfg -hibernate off
Далее создаём ярлык кнопки сна.
В графу расположения объекта вписываем:
rundll32.exe PowrProf.dll,SetSuspendState
Даём имя кнопке.
И назначаем иконку ярлыка.
Кнопка таймера выключения
Такую же кнопку на рабочем столе можем сделать для выключения компьютера с отсрочкой по таймеру. В графе расположения объекта указываем команду по типу:
shutdown -s -t 3600
В ней цифра 3600 – это время таймера в секундах, т.е. час. Если нужно сделать кнопку с другим значением таймера, умножаем нужное число минут на 60 секунд и это число подставляем вместо 3600.
Указываем имя ярлыка.
И, опять же, назначаем ему в свойствах иконку. Таким вот образом можно создать несколько кнопок выключения с различным временем таймера. И сделать эти кнопки отличными с помощью разных иконок.
Кнопка таймера сна
А вот ярлык таймера погружения в сон создаётся несколько иным образом.
Открываем блокнот Windows.
Вставляем в него значение типа:
timeout /t 3600
rundll32.exe powrprof.dll,SetSuspendState 0,1,0
И сохраняем файл.
Здесь также цифра 3600 означает таймер на один час. И если нужно иное время, то, соответственно, указываем вместо цифры 3600 нужное время в секундах.
Теперь ищем наш созданный файл в проводнике. Активируем в проводнике отображение расширений файлов. И переименовываем наш текстовый файл: убираем его расширение «.txt».
И вписываем «.bat».
Далее отправляем ярлык этого файла «.bat» на рабочий стол.
Ну и, наконец, в свойствах ярлыка назначаем какую-нибудь отличительную иконку. Созданный таким вот образом файл «.bat» для реализации таймера сна (и, соответственно, его ярлык) запускает окно командной строки, это окно необходимо свернуть. Его закрытие отменяет операцию, любое же действие в окне немедленно погружает компьютер в сон.
В общем, создаём кнопки каких нам нужно операций управления электропитанием Windows. И далее, удерживая клавишу Ctrl и прокручивая колесо мыши на рабочем столе, настраиваем оптимальный масштаб ярлыков, чтобы они были видимы на расстоянии от экрана. В нашем случае получились вот такие приметные кнопки с нужными нам вариантами выключения компьютера. Главное – запомнить, какие иконки каким операциям соответствуют.
Как отключить компьютер по сети
Задача выключения удаленного компьютера по сети может быть решена пользователем как стандартными средствами операционной системы Windows, так и привлечением дополнительного программного обеспечения.
- Как отключить компьютер по сети
- Как отключить от локальной сети
- Как запретить доступ к компьютеру по сети
- — LanShutDown
Используйте встроенные инструменты ОС Windows, чтобы отключить удаленный компьютер по сети. Для этого вызовите главное системное меню, нажав кнопку «Пуск», и перейдите в пункт «Все программы». Раскройте ссылку «Стандартные» и запустите утилиту командной строки.
Напечатайте shutdown /? в текстовом поле интерпретатора команд Windows, чтобы ознакомиться с возможными параметрами необходимой команды, и подтвердите выполнение выбранного действия, нажав функциональную клавишу Enter. Для выключения удаленного компьютера необходимы параметры:
— s — для завершения работы системы;
— f — для принудительного завершения работы всех приложений без предупреждений;
— m \ — для определения удаленного компьютера.
Напечатайте
shutdown /s /f /m \имя_удаленного_компьютера
в текстовом поле командной строки и подтвердите выполнение выбранного действия, нажав функциональную клавишу Enter. Это приведет к нужному результату.
Загрузите и установите на компьютер специализированное приложение для отключения удаленного компьютера по сети LanSutDown. Приложение является бесплатным и свободно распространяется в интернете. Запустите установленную программу и раскройте меню «Действие» верхней сервисной панели окна приложения. Укажите пункт «Выключить» и напечатайте имя удаленного компьютера или его IP-адрес в строке «Имя компьютера». Авторизуйте выполнение выбранного действия, указав имя учетной записи и пароля администратора в соответствующих полях открывшегося окна запроса системы и нажав кнопку «Подтвердить».
Обратите внимание на возможность отображения необходимого сообщения перед выключением компьютера и дополнительных настроек принудительного завершения работы всех приложений, доступных в разделе «Дополнительно». Также возможно определить временной промежуток перед выключением. При необходимости немедленного отключения напечатайте 0 в строке «Время показа сообщения».
Методы удаленного выключения ПК с Windows 7, 8/8.1, 10
Удаленно выключить ПК с Windows можно несколькими способами: с помощью командной строки и с помощью службы удаленного реестра. В первом случае нужно запустить консоль с правами Администратора и ввести shutdown /i.
Откроется окно утилиты Remote Shutdown. Нажимаем на кнопку «Добавить».
Вводим имя компьютера и жмем «Ок».
Теперь выбираем операцию: перезагрузка, выключение или неожиданное завершение.
В причинах выбираем «Другое (запланированное)», а также указываем комментарий. Без комментария кнопка «ОК» не будет активной. Кликаем «Ок».
Для того, чтобы удаленно выключить компьютер с Windows 7 и выше с помощью службы удаленного реестра, стоит выполнить следующее:
- Жмем «Win+R» и вводим «services.msc».
- Откроется окно служб. Необходимо найти службу «Удаленный реестр». Кликаем «Запустить службу».
- Теперь запускаем Брандмауэр. В меню слева выбираем «Разрешить запуск программы или компонента через брандмауэр Windows».
- Появится список программ. Нажимаем на кнопку «Изменить настройки».
- Выбираем «Удаленное управление Windows» или «Windows Management Instrumentation». Устанавливаем флажки.
- Теперь с помощью командной строки запускаем удаленное выключение ПК.